Description

BidWiz is a trick-taking card game based on the ideas behind the popular bidding card games "Oh Hell" and "Wizard." What makes BidWiz unique, is that each player chooses his own hand by taking turns to select one of the top two cards of the draw pile, until the draw pile is exhausted. Each player must then bid how many tricks he thinks he can win, and must make his bid exactly to be rewwarded with points. Trumps alternate between each suit, with the last hand being a no-trump hand worth double points. Step 1: Build Your Hand - Build the best hand possible, one card at a time. Step 2: Bid Your Hand - Bid the highest number of tricks your hand will win, without over-bidding. Step 3: Play Your Hand - Play your hand to match your bid and if possible block your opponent(s) from getting their bid.
